Title
SIZE-EXCLUSION CHROMATOGRAPHY OF CELLULOSE AND CHITIN USING LITHIUM CHLORIDE-N,N-DIMETHYLACETAMIDE AS A MOBILE PHASE

Abstract
Distributions of molecular mass of cellulose and chitin were determined by size-exclusion chromatography (SEC) using 5% (w/w) lithium chloride-N,N-dimethylacetamide as an eluent. The peak positions in SEC patterns of the cellulose samples used corresponded well to their molecular masses, which were measured by a viscometric method using cupriethylenediamine. Thus, the packed gel consisting of styrene-divinylbenzene copolymer was found to be applicable to the SEC analysis of cellulose and chitin, when 5% (w/w) lithium chloride-N,N-dimethylacetamide was used as the solvent for polysaccharides and as the eluent. The elution patterns obtained in this SEC system indicated that the molecular mass of commercial chitins prepared from crab shell is much higher than that of cotton, and that the chitins have two peaks of distribution of molecular mass.
